Entry
Paid entry. As of August 2025, adults £29, children £14.50, u5s free.

An iconic WWII Royal Navy warship museum moored on the Thames. You can explore its lower and upper decks to see what life was like for those onboard – all of its cabins are presented as they were, including the Mess Decks, the Sick Bay, and the opportunity to hold the steering wheel. Exhibitions explore the ship’s history during three distinct periods: World War Two (during which it played a key role); End of Empire and the Cold War.
